#441c2b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#441c2b is composed of 26.7% red, 11% green and 16.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.8%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 73.3% black. It has a hue angle of 337.5 degrees, a saturation of 41.7% and a lightness of 18.8%. #441c2b color hex could be obtained by blending #883856 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#441c2b color description : Very dark desaturated pink.
#441c2b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#441c2b has RGB values of R:68, G:28, B:43 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.37,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 4463659.

Shades and Tints of #441c2b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0508 is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#441c2b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#322e30 is the less saturated color, while #5e0225 is the most saturated one.
